Anybody else disappointed they just went with Dark Souls 2 instead of something like Dragon Souls?

From's never been shy about numbering any of their other franchises. They only switched to Dark Souls to demonstrate that it was effectively a sequel to Demon's Souls while remaining legally distinct since Sony owns the rights to Demon's Souls. Without that concern there's really nothing holding them back from gettin' numerical.
